Job Description

What you’ll be doing:

  • Coordinate and manage personnel scheduling to meet operational needs
  • Oversee diary management for operational leadership
  • Process and track annual leave requests accurately
  • Manage and order uniforms and office supplies
  • Handle basic payroll queries and provide timely resolutions
  • Take clear and concise meeting notes and minutes
  • Support on-call escalation and response processes
  • Maintain accurate and confidential records
  • Use internal systems and tools confidently and efficiently
  • Adapt quickly to changing pri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Communicate clearly with colleagues, clients, and field teams
  • Provide administrative support to operations managers
  • Contribute to improving operational processes and efficiency
  • Ensure consistency and fairness in workforce planning
  • Foster strong relationships across regional and national teams

Qualifications

Essential:

  • Excellent computer literacy (MS Office Suite proficiency)
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to multitask and manage shifting priorities
  • High emotional intelligence and people-first mindset
  • Experience handling sensitive or confidential information
  • Resilience and adaptability in dynamic environments
  • Collaborative team player with a proactive attitude

Desirable:

  • Experience in scheduling or workforce planning
  • Knowledge of payroll or HR admin processes
  • Familiarity with Securitas systems or similar operational tools
